What is a Foldable Mobility Scooter?
Foldable mobility scooters are compact, lightweight scooters that can be quickly folded and kept. They are especially popular amongst those who require a mobility aid that can be transported in vehicles, trains, or planes. These scooters offer the same fundamental functionalities as standard mobility scooters however featured included benefits related to ease of transportation.
Key Features of Foldable Mobility ScootersLightweight Design: Most foldable scooters weigh less than 25 kg, making them easy to deal with.Compact Folding Mechanism: Designed to fold down either manually or automatically, which lowers space during storage and transport.Rechargeable Batteries: Many models include lithium-ion batteries, supplying a long range on a single charge.Ergonomic Design: Typically including comfy seating and adjustable handlebars to accommodate numerous user heights.Resilient Materials: Constructed from robust materials to make sure lasting use, even with routine travel.Advantages of Choosing a Foldable Mobility Scooter

In the UK, foldable mobility scooters come in different types to cater to diverse user requirements.
1. Travel ScootersDescription: Lightweight and compact, these scooters are best for on-the-go requirements.Best For: Frequent tourists and brief errands.2. Car Boot ScootersDescription: Designed particularly to suit car boots when folded.Best For: Individuals who often travel by vehicle.3. Heavy-duty ScootersDescription: Built to accommodate bigger users or those who need extra support.Best For: Users needing extra stability and strength.4. Automatic Folding ScootersDescription: These scooters use a motorized folding mechanism.Best For: Users with limited strength or mobility to carry out manual folding.Considerations Before Purchase

Are foldable mobility scooters ideal for outdoor usage?
Yes, most foldable mobility scooters are designed to manage various surfaces, though it's advisable to check the specs for each design.
2. Do I require a driving license to operate a mobility scooter?
No, a driving license is not needed for mobility scooter users in the UK, although appropriate understanding of traffic rules is necessary.
3. Can I take a foldable mobility scooter on public transportation?
Yes, foldable mobility scooters are permitted on public transportation, however it's important to examine with specific transport providers for their policies.
4. What is the average cost of a foldable mobility scooter in the UK?
Costs generally vary from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500 depending on the design and functions.
5. How frequently should the battery be charged?
Batteries must be charged regularly and preferably after each usage to prolong their life expectancy.
